On Thu, Apr 22, 2010 at 12:29:30PM +0530, JAGANADH G wrote: I am looking for a guide to learn the technique of writing such kind of code document in my module. The Documentation for modules and functions is called 'docstrings'. PEP: 257 - is the 'immortalized' pep for docstring
